Best Places To Visit In India

Best places to visit in India - Ranilaxmi Explores

India is a land full of beauty, culture, history, and amazing places. From snowy mountains to sunny beaches and peaceful rivers, every part of India has something special to offer. This blog shares the 10 best places to visit in India. We are going to find out the uniqueness of each destination, with full explanation. You will also find helpful travel information, top things to do, and reasons why each place is worth visiting. Whether you love nature, adventure, spirituality, or historical sites, this list will help you plan your next trip in a better way.

So let’s start our list, “Best places to visit in India,” and explore its charm

1. Jaipur, Rajasthan

The capital of Rajasthan, Jaipur, also known as the Pink City of India, is a perfect blend of royalty and culture. It is one of the most beautiful places to visit in India for history lovers. The moment you enter the city, the warm colors of the buildings, the grand palaces, and the rich heritage surround you. You will feel like you entered a storybook.

Jaipur is famous for its old forts, lively markets, and royal architecture that showcases the glory of Rajput rulers. From the Amber Fort to Hawa Mahal, everything feels like a doorway to the past. The city is also known for jewelry, textiles, leather goods, and traditional Rajasthani food. If you want a glimpse of India’s royal past, Jaipur is easily one of the best tourist places in India.

I also recommend enjoying Rajasthani culture, local foods, and its warm hospitality.

Things to Do in Jaipur:

Visit Amber Fort and ride a jeep to the top.

Explore City Palace and its royal museum.

Take photos at Hawa Mahal.

Shop at Johari Bazaar and Bapu Bazaar.

Try authentic Dal Baati Churma.

2. Goa

Goa - spots to visit in India

Goa is India’s favorite beach destination and one of the most visited tourist spots in India. Known for its golden beaches, amazing nightlife, Portuguese-style architecture, and adventure activities, Goa offers a mix of relaxation and thrill.

Whether you love peaceful sunsets or lively beach parties, Goa has something for everyone. It also offers some forts for tourists, old churches, and many adventure activities that tell you that Goa is not limited to beaches. For travelers looking for a perfect holiday, Goa is one of the top destinations in India.

Things to Do in Goa:

Water sports at Baga and Calangute

Relax at Palolem Beach.

Explore Aguada and Chapora Fort.

Visit Old Goa churches.

Enjoy beachside cafés.

3. Kerala

Kerala - best destinations in India

Kerala, often called God’s Own Country, is known for its serene backwaters, hill stations, ayurvedic massages, and lush green landscapes. It is one of the most peaceful and refreshing places to visit in India.

I suggest you visit its two most famous and beautiful cities, Alleppey and Munnar. A houseboat ride through the backwaters of Alleppey feels like floating through nature’s painting. On the other hand, Munnar offers rolling tea gardens, a cool climate, and breathtaking views.

You must visit the Kolukkumalai Tea Estate; it is the highest tea plantation in India, located at an altitude of 7900 feet near Munnar.

Things to Do in Kerala:

Houseboat stay in Alleppey

Visit Munnar tea plantations.

Take an Ayurvedic spa.

Explore Thekkady Wildlife Sanctuary.

Watch Kathakali and Kalaripayattu shows.

4. Ladakh

Ladakh - Places in India

Ladakh is a dream destination for adventure lovers and bikers. With dramatic landscapes, crystal-clear lakes, ancient monasteries, and high-altitude passes, Ladakh feels like a different world. It is the fourth best destination to visit in India. I will also recommend you to visit Hanle; here you experience a magical view of the sky full of clear stars and get a glance of the Milky Way because it is the best spot to get the clearest view of stars and galaxies in India.

It is one of the best places to visit in India during summer. Pangong Lake, Nubra Valley, Khardung La, and Magnetic Hill make Ladakh a paradise for explorers.

Things to Do in Ladakh:

Visit Pangong Lake.

Explore Nubra Valley.

Camel ride at Hunder

Visit Hemis Monastery.

Try Ladakhi cuisine.

5. Varanasi, Uttar Pradesh

Varanasi

Varanasi is one of the oldest living cities in the world and the spiritual heart of India. The city sits beside the sacred Ganga River and attracts millions of visitors every year.

Taking a sunrise boat ride to the evening Ganga Aarti to receiving positive vibes from its ancient temples are really must-experience activities that will attract you again and again to visit Varanasi.

It is one of the best places to visit in North India because it offers you something you cannot get anywhere else.

Things to Do in Varanasi

Witness evening Ganga Aarti.

Take a sunrise boat ride.

Visit Kashi Vishwanath Temple.

Explore old lanes of the city.

Try Banarasi paan and sweets.

Agra

Agra - Best places in India

Home of the legendary Taj Mahal, Agra is one of the most visited places in India. The Taj Mahal is not just a monument but a symbol of eternal love and Mughal architectural mastery.

The Taj Mahal was constructed between 1632 and 1653 by Mughal emperor Shah Jahan.

Apart from the Taj, there are also two loved spots, Agra Fort and Fatehpur Sikri, which also add to the city’s historical richness.

Things to Do in Agra:

Visit the Taj Mahal at sunrise.

Explore Agra Fort.

Visit Mehtab Bagh.

Try famous Agra Petha.

Kashmir

Kashmir - places to visit

It is known as the Paradise on Earth. Kashmir is such a beautiful place; everyone should explore it once in a lifetime.

It offers snow-capped mountains, beautiful apple orchards, tulip gardens, and peaceful lakes. Whether it’s Gulmarg for skiing, Pahalgam for scenery, or Srinagar for houseboats, Kashmir is one of the best holiday destinations in India.

While visiting Kashmir, don’t forget to enjoy its local culture, which is very unique. Also, you must buy some of its handicrafts; you are going to enjoy it too much. It may be possible it can be your favorite destination to visit in India after exploring it.

Things to Do in Kashmir

Shikara ride in Dal Lake

Visit Gulmarg Gondola.

Explore Betaab Valley.

Visit Asia’s largest tulip garden.

Manali, Himachal Pradesh

Manali is one of the most beautiful places to visit in India, especially for people who love mountains and cold weather. Located in Himachal Pradesh, this hill station is surrounded by tall snowy peaks, green forests, and the flowing Beas River. Manali is perfect for both adventure and relaxation. You can enjoy paragliding in Solang Valley, snow activities at Rohtang Pass, and river rafting in Kullu.

Many tourists also visit the Hidimba Temple, local markets, and cozy cafés. Couples choose Manali for honeymoons, and travelers love it for famous treks like Hampta Pass. In winter, the whole town is covered with snow, and in summer, the weather stays cool and fresh. With its natural beauty, adventure activities, and peaceful vibe, Manali is one of the top tourist places in India and a must-visit destination for every traveler.

It is perfect to explore with family, couples, friends, or solo. So pack your bag and blend yourself into India’s charm.

Things to Do in Manali

Visit Solang Valley.

Try paragliding, one of the most loved activities in Manali.

Explore Old Manali cafés.

Visit Hidimba Temple and get positive vibes.

Darjeeling, West Bengal

Darjeeling

Darjeeling is one of the most beautiful hill stations in India, known for its cool weather, green mountains, and peaceful atmosphere. Located in West Bengal, this lovely town is famous for its world-class Darjeeling tea, stunning views of Kangchenjunga, and the historic Darjeeling Himalayan Railway, also called the Toy Train. Many visitors come here to enjoy the quiet mornings, walk through the tea gardens, and watch the sunrise from Tiger Hill, which is one of the top tourist attractions in Darjeeling.

The town also has friendly local markets, tasty food, and beautiful monasteries that add to its charm. Whether you want a relaxing holiday, a family trip, or a nature-filled getaway, Darjeeling tourism offers a perfect mix of beauty and simplicity. With its fresh mountain air and breathtaking scenery, it remains one of the best places to visit in India for travelers of all ages.

Things to Do

See Tiger Hill’s wonderful sunrise.

Visit its beautiful tea estates.

Take an amazing ride on a toy train.

Conclusion:

India is a country where every state feels like a new world. From the calm riverbanks of Varanasi to the green tea gardens of Darjeeling and the snowy hills of Manali, each place has its own charm. No matter what kind of traveler you are, India has the perfect destination for you. These 10 places are chosen because they offer beautiful nature, rich culture, and memorable experiences. Also, you can explore these destinations with family, friends, a partner, or solo. So pack your bags, pick your favorite spot, and get ready to explore the beauty of India. Your next adventure is waiting for you!

All the best to all travelers on their amazing trip from the team of “Ranilaxmi Explore.”

F&Q:

Q- Which is the cheapest trip in India?

Varanasi for a cultural and spiritual experience, Goa for affordable beach vibes, and Jaipur for royal charm.

Q- Which is the most visited destination in India?

The Taj Mahal in Agra is the most famous and visited tourist place in India.

Related posts:

7 best places to visit in India in low budget.

8 Best Places To Visit In India In November.

Best places to visit in India with family.

8 Best Places To Visit In India In December.

Leave a Comment

Your email address will not be published. Required fields are marked *